英文摘要
Project Aim: Develop sustainable alternatives to existing Platinum group electrocatalysts for Polymer Electrolyte Membrane Fuel Cells/electrolysers, using abundant elements (C, N, Fe) to reduce oxygen and oxidise water.Project Objectives: Synthesise high concentrations of Fex-N-C electrocatalyst sites from various feedstocksReveal catalyst degradation using online electrochemical mass spectrometry, gas chromatography and Inductively coupled plasma atomic emission spectroscopyUnderstand important electrochemical oxidation/reduction reactions by combining electrochemical methods with "In operando" studies such as Extended X-ray Absorption Fine Structure, Mass Spectroscopy and Mossbauer to reveal reaction mechanismsInstallation of optimum electrocatalysts in Fuel Cells followed by stability testing and determination of polarisation curves to compare performanceUnderstand mass transport and diffusion in real devices. X-ray computed tomography and modelling will be used to comprehend how the catalyst morphology, porosity and the triple point interface (between O2, electrolyte and electrocatalyst) affects performance
